Director Earned Media

We are looking for a Director to help lead our work with some of Canadas leading technology financial and professional services brands. As part of the H&K Toronto team you will be responsible for the leadership of key accounts with a particular focus on earned media strategy and campaigns.

The ideal candidate will have proven strategic communications experience strong media relationships the ability to manage large projects and experience providing counsel to clients particularly on the Canadian media landscape.

Heres what youd be doing

  • Serve as the daytoday client lead of several highprofile accounts
  • Act as a strategic client counselor demonstrating indepth knowledge of the Canadian media landscape and how that impacts their business
  • Manage numerous projects with a particular focus on earned media campaigns
  • Maintain toptier media relationships across broadcast print online and new media formats (e.g. podcasts) with a strong POV on how to earn media coverage
  • Serve as a mentor and coach for junior team members with a particular focus on building media relations skills across the team
  • Anticipate client needs and issues troubleshoot problems as an active listener and fearless counselor
  • Have a positive and teamoriented attitude and a genuine interest in continuing to learn and build a passionate motivated and engaged team
  • Manage account financials and contribute to driving growth and account profitability
  • Effectively articulate ideas to clients colleagues and others using your strong communication and presentation skills

What youll need to get here

  • A minimum of 8 years of experience with a focus on corporate communications media relations and/or journalism
  • Deep knowledge of the Canadian media landscape and established relationships with journalists
  • A nuanced and sophisticated understanding of what media wants in a story
  • An excellent track record providing strategic counsel to clients and leading the development of media relations campaigns
  • An ability to work independently and proactively drive work forward
  • Experience providing counsel to clients and senior executives
  • An affinity for mentoring staff and leading local and national teams towards a common objective
  • An entrepreneurial spirit with an ability to identify new business opportunities
  • Experience working with and interest in technology financial and professional services companies would be an asset
  • Experience in a PR agency would also be an asset
